Since I've become a Transmutation Master in BC, figured I'd post a little info about transmute mastery and primal transmutes in here to let people know a bit more about it...

In outland, there are no elemental fires, waters, etc., and no Essence of Fire, Water, etc.

Instead, you can collect Motes of <element>. If you collect 10 of these Motes, you can make them into a Primal <element>. You don't even need to be an alchemist to do this.

The Elements that are out there so far are:

Air
Earth
Fire
Water

Mana
Life
Shadow

You've probably run across some of these already - Shadow is particularly common since it drops from Demons, and there's no shortage of them in Outland!

When first training alchemy up past 300, the only transmute that is available is the vendor-bought recipe Transmute: Primal Might. This takes 1 each of Primal Air, Earth, Fire, Water and Mana to create 1x Primal Might. It's a high-end item, used in top-level recipes.

To get further transmutes, you need reputation with various factions. Here's what's available through reputation:

Transmute: Primal Air to Primal Fire (Revered with Sha'tar)
Transmute: Primal Fire to Primal Earth (Revered with Kurenai)
Transmute: Primal Earth to Water (Revered with Sporeggar)
Transmute: Primal Water to Primal Air (Revered with Cenarion Expedition)

There are six further transmutes to be found:

Transmute: Primal Fire to Primal Mana
Transmute: Primal Mana to Primal Fire
Transmute: Primal Earth to Primal Life
Transmute: Primal Life to Primal Earth
Transmute: Primal Water to Primal Shadow
Transmute: Primal Shadow to Primal Water

Each of the six transmutes above can only be "discovered" by doing other transmutes. In other words, for every of the outland transmutes that you do, there is a small chance (something like 1 in a 1000 or less) that you can unlock one of the recipes above. The same thing is true of some top end flasks and potions - making elixirs/flasks or potions can unlock the recipe for them.

Transmute Mastery

What does being a Transmutation Master actually mean? Well, it doesn't improve the cooldown unfortunately - still 24 hours on any of the transmutes - but it does mean that every time you perform a transmute, you have a chance of creating extra items. In other words, if you do a Transmute Primal Might, you have a chance of creating additional Primal Mights for free. I personally have seen this be anything from 1 to 3 extra so far, with something like a 33% chance of the extras occurring.

If you choose any of the alchemy specialisms, it does not prevent you from learning the other recipes out there - unlike Blacksmithing or Leatherworking specialisms for example - it only gives a chance to create extra items.
